Digital Transformation Strategic Program Manager

Description -

Job Summary
This role is responsible for managing and leading key quality programs across multiple functions and teams, driving a culture of continuous improvement through AI-powered workflows, intelligent automation, and digital transformation initiatives. The role directs program strategy, budgets, resource allocation, and requirements while assessing risks and developing mitigation strategies — with a focus on scaling outcomes through technology-enabled solutions. The role ensures alignment with the business unit's strategic vision for support experience transformation, communicates with stakeholders at all levels, collaborates with internal partners, and evaluates program plans for compliance and digital readiness.

Responsibilities
• Manages and leads key programs involving multiple functions and program teams to drive the quality improvement process and quality culture for multiple products or service offerings for a business unit.
• Directs the development of overall program strategy, budgets, resource allocation plans, and general program requirements for the business unit.
• Manages activities of supporting program teams and internal and external partners; ensures alignment with unit strategy and owns responsibility for overall program resource management.
• Communicates program progress, escalations, and issue analysis to stakeholders; collaborates with business unit management and internal development, manufacturing and service delivery partners to recommend and implement changes to products, processes, or business practices to drive continuous improvement and manage program costs.
• Drives innovation and integration of new technologies and quality initiatives into projects and activities in the organization.
• Reviews and evaluates program plans and guidelines for compliance with program management guidelines and standards; provides tangible feedback to improve overall program management quality and results for the organization.
• Assesses risks, communicates risks to appropriate stakeholders, and develops a risk mitigation strategy and a contingency plan.
• Provides subject matter expertise to program stakeholders within the division to solve significantly complex programs/issues.
• Provides guidance and mentoring to less-experienced staff members to set an example of program management innovation and excellence.

Education & Experience Recommended
• Four-year or Graduate Degree in Quality Management, Business Administration, Engineering, Computer Sciences, or any other related discipline or commensurate work experience or demonstrated competence.
• Typically has 10+ years of work experience, preferably in project and program management, quality, lean six sigma, or a related field.

Preferred Certifications
• Project Management Professional (PMP) Certification
• Lean Six Sigma Certification
• Quality Certification

The pay range for this role is $130,700 to $205,200 USD annually with additional opportunities for pay in the form of bonus and/or equity (applies to United States of America candidates only). Pay varies by work location,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ience.

Benefits:

HP offers a comprehensive benefits package for this position, including:

  • Health insurance

  • Dental insurance

  • Vision insurance

  • Long term/short term disability insurance

  • Employee assistance program

  • Flexible spending account

  • Life insurance

  • Generous time off policies, including;

  • 4-12 weeks fully paid parental leave based on tenure

  • 11 paid holidays

  • Additional flexible paid vacation and sick leave (US benefits overview)
